Essential Salsa Music and Songs
Salsa music is a popular genre of Latin music that has its roots in Cuban music. It is characterized by a fast-paced rhythm and a combination of African and Latin American musical influences. It is often associated with dance and is a popular form of music in Latin American countries, as well as in the United States.
Essential salsa music and songs are those that are considered to be the most important and influential in the genre. These songs and artists have helped to shape the sound of salsa music and are often seen as the foundation of the genre.
The most influential and essential salsa songs and artists include the likes of Celia Cruz, Tito Puente, Willie Colon, and Hector Lavoe. Celia Cruz is widely considered to be the Queen of Salsa and her songs are some of the most popular in the genre. Tito Puente is known for his energetic and passionate performances and is considered to be one of the most influential salsa musicians of all time. Willie Colon is another essential salsa artist who is known for his powerful vocals and dynamic arrangements. Hector Lavoe is another essential salsa artist who is known for his soulful singing and captivating lyrics.
Other essential salsa songs and artists include Ruben Blades, Eddie Palmieri, Ray Barretto, and Eddie Santiago. Ruben Blades is known for his socially conscious lyrics and has been credited with helping to bring salsa music to a wider audience. Eddie Palmieri is known for his intricate arrangements and is considered to be one of the most influential salsa musicians of all time. Ray Barretto is known for his hard-hitting drumming and is considered to be one of the most influential salsa drummers of all time. Eddie Santiago is known for his passionate singing and captivating lyrics.

Social Etiquette for Salsa Dancing
Social etiquette is an important part of salsa dancing. It is important to be aware of the rules of the dance floor and to respect your fellow dancers.
First and foremost, it is important to be respectful of the other dancers on the floor. Respect their space and do not invade it. If you need to pass someone, do so politely and without bumping into them. If you are dancing with a partner, make sure to maintain a safe distance between you and your partner.
Second, be aware of the music and the tempo. Salsa dancing is a fast-paced dance, so it is important to be aware of the beat and the rhythm. Pay attention to the music and adjust your steps accordingly.
Third, be aware of the other dancers on the floor. If someone is dancing in a way that is different from you, do not judge them. Respect their style and try to learn from it.
Fourth, do not try to show off. It is important to be confident in your dancing, but do not try to outshine the other dancers. Showing off is not a good look and can make the other dancers uncomfortable.
Finally, be courteous. If you are asked to dance, be polite and accept the invitation. Do not turn someone down without a good reason.
These are just a few of the basic rules of social etiquette for salsa dancing. By following these guidelines, you can ensure that you and your fellow dancers have a pleasant and enjoyable experience.
